Overview of The Schliemann Legacy...

Heinrich Schliemann, the grandfather of archeology, discovered the ancient city of Troy and smuggled the artifacts out of Turkey. During World War II, those priceless artifacts disappeared from Nazi Germany. Learning the location of the treasure, the grossly obese information broker, Mardinaud devises the ultimate game for his amusement.

Carefully choosing his players, he pits old enemies against each other, watching the deadly race to find the treasure. David Morritt, a retired Mossad agent, Katrina Kontoravdis, a disgraced Greek intelligence operative, and Duman, a vicious Turkish terrorist all race from Europe to find the sadistic Nazi (Heiden) in Colombia.

The game is deadly and the ultimate prize might well be survival.
